A micro earthquake occurred at 2:22:52 PM (PDT) on Tuesday, September 9, 2025.
The magnitude 0.9 event occurred 23 km (14 miles) NNE (12 degrees) of Trona, CA.
The hypocentral depth is 4 km ( 2 miles).
